How to save seeds of cockscomb

How to save seeds of cockscomb

Cockscomb seeds

Cockscomb is a common annual herb that usually blooms in summer. The flowers are red, beautiful and highly ornamental. It has seeds, and after it blooms, seeds will appear in the petals.

Cockscomb is usually placed in a cool place for processing. It needs to be harvested in time after it blooms, but it must be harvested when it is mature, otherwise it will be detrimental to future growth. Its seeds can generally be kept for about a year.

Cockscomb keeps its own seeds

Cockscomb can keep its own seeds. After it blooms, there will be seeds in the petals, which can then be harvested and preserved.

How to get cockscomb seeds

When obtaining seeds, you need to find a few clumps of naturally withered cockscombs. They are easy to find in parks or on the roadside. When you pull aside the petals, you can easily see the tiny black seeds.

How to collect cockscomb seeds

When collecting cockscomb seeds, pick the part containing the flower seeds together. This will make it easier to store them and allow the flower seeds to absorb nutrients, take root and sprout when sown next year.

Cockscomb seed storage

After harvesting cockscomb seeds, they need to be stored in a cool and dry place, and during the storage period, they must be prevented from absorbing moisture in the air, otherwise they will cause them to rot and cannot be planted in the next year, so a relatively dry environment is necessary.

Cockscomb seeds planting method

Cockscomb seeds are usually planted in spring and autumn every year. The temperature in these two seasons is more suitable for growth. After selecting the seeds, you need to soak them in cold water for about 5-6 days, so that the seeds will germinate easily, and it is best to mix them with sand and soil for sowing.
